Import job for the Harrowfield catalogue. Source is nightly MARC-style dumps from the Veldstone consortium; we parse, normalise, and upsert into the records store. Malformed rows go to a quarantine table, not the bin. Runs must finish before the 6am index rebuild, so batch size and retry behaviour are tight. Don't change them without checking with the data lead. Current values follow.

tuning table, kawep-tawif:
CAPS = {
    "olidor": 80,
    "belion": 7,
    "quenys": 225,
    "druox": 839,
    "fraath": 482,
}

Memo to Sales Leads — Lease Renegotiation

We have opened renegotiation on the Harwick Street premises ahead of the March expiry. Landlord Pellgrave Holdings has signalled willingness to extend at a reduced rate if we commit to five years. Please avoid discussing relocation with clients until terms are settled. The context for our position is set out in the note below.

management briefing: Only 7 of the 100 pilot accounts renewed Zorath, so a churn review is set for April 15.

Blue-green deploys for the Tallowbrook billing worker occasionally fail at the traffic-switch step. Before assuming a code problem, check that the green pool passed its warm-up job; the switcher silently skips pools still draining migrations. Re-run the warm-up stage, then retry the switch. If it fails twice, page the pipeline owner and include the trace token printed directly below.

trace token, kajeg-tadup: htk31_ea4436123ab4c9e337062126feef2c5